Spattering at Kīlauea's Summit Lava Lake
Spattering at Kīlauea's Summit Lava Lake
Spattering at Kīlauea's Summit Lava Lake

This video shows typical spattering in the summit lava lake in Halema‘uma‘u Crater. Spattering is driven by the bursting of large gas bubbles. The surface crust tends to flow into the spattering sites, where the crust is shredded and sinks.

Overflight of Mauna Loa's Summit Caldera
Overflight of Mauna Loa's Summit Caldera
Overflight of Mauna Loa's Summit Caldera

A routine helicopter overflight today provided good views of Mauna Loa's summit caldera. The video starts from the northeast end of the caldera, near North Pit, and travels southwest. In the southwest portion of the caldera, the prominent 1940 cone is followed by the 1949 cone on the caldera rim. The video ends with the steep walls of South Pit.

Active Lava Breakouts
Active Lava Breakouts
Active Lava Breakouts

Breakouts remain active on the coastal plain and pali. Pāhoehoe breakouts were scattered across the coastal plain, while small channelized 'a'ā flows have recently been present on the steep slopes of the pali.
